Homemade bomb blasts in Tanta, two injured

Two people suffered minor injuries following the explosion of a homemade bomb in Tanta on Wednesday, north of Cairo, a security source told Aswat Masriya.

The wounded citizens were riding in a Tok Tok, a traditional means of transportation in local areas, at the entrance of Kafr al-Zayat city when the bomb went off.

“Unidentified men planted the bomb at the entrance of Kafr al-Zayat on Wednesday morning,” the security source who preferred anonymity said.

He added that the investigating authorities have stepped up their efforts to uncover the identity of the assailants.
